Wands (Oracle) 5.8 : System Administrator Configuration Options

Set the configuration options.

OptionDescription
Show Error on Account Access ViolationShow an error if the user requests accounts they do not have access to.
Show Excel4apps enabled Responsibilities Only

Only show responsibilities that are flagged as Excel4apps responsibilities. See Excel4apps Responsibility Profile Option for instructions to create the required configuration.

Icon

Do not tick this option unless the required configuration has been created and you have flagged the applicable responsibilities by setting the new profile option to Yes. If this is not done, users will have no responsibilities to select when they log on with the Excel4apps Wands.

Show Excel4apps Users Only

Tick this option to only load those users that have the Excel4apps responsibility assigned to their Oracle user account. This option can help significantly if your Oracle user table has many thousands of records in it.

Icon

If your Oracle user table has more than 50 000 records in it this option will be pre-selected and you will not be able to unselect it. This is due to the fact that the process of loading so many users into this maintenance dialog can be very time consuming.

Database Fetch Batch SizeBatch size determines how many rows are interfaced from the server to the client at a time and also the size of batches written to Excel.
System Administrator Contact NameThe name of the person in your organization that your users should first contact with Excel4apps software queries.
Balance HintSQL hint added to the Get Balance formula that summarizes balances.
Journal HintSQL hint added to the Get Balance formula that summarizes journals.
Read TimeoutTime that the client waits for an answer from the server.
Suppress Support Expiry Messages UntilSuppress support expiry warnings until the date entered. The date must be between todays date and 1 year in the future.
